Margaret Ellis Holtsclaw, 82 Tipton,Died 3:30 AM Thursday December 4, 2003 at Millers Merry Manor Nursing Home in Tipton. Born Oct 24, 1921 in Anderson, she was the daughter of Homer Hudson Ellis and Nona Bell Ellis. On October 31, 1944, in Anderson she married David Holtsclaw II and he preceded her in death on June 27, 2001. She graduated from Anderson High School and later attended Anderson College. She also attended administrative classes at Indiana University. She was the administrator of the Holtsclaw Nursing Home in Tipton. She was a life long member ofWest Street Christian Church where she was actively involved with the circle. She also belonged to the Eastern Star. She worked for the Welcome Wagon. She is survived by two sons and daughters-in-law, Daniel Lee and Colleen (Stanford) Ellis,of Virginia, and David A. and Joy (Rogers) Holtsclaw, Centerville, Ohio: two daughters and sons-in-law, Stephanie and Gerald W. Love, Kokomo, and Laura and Gene Stroud, both of Franfurt: six grandchildren Roman Spin Boyd, Kokomo, Amy Nicole Stroud and Eric Gene Stroud, both of Frankfurt, Brenden Ellis, Samatha Ellis, and Katherine Ellis all of Virginia, and a sister June Snyder of Anderson. In addition to her husband, she was preceded in death by her parents and three sisters. She is buried next to her husband at Sunset Memory Garden Cemetery.
